This site participates in affiliate programs through Amazon Services LLC Associates Program, an affiliate advertising program that allows us to earn fees by advertising and linking to products we believe in on Compensation is sometimes also received for referring traffic and business through affiliate programs like Share-a-sale, CJ, Skimlinks, and other similar sites.